Overview

Keller is the world leader in geotechnical construction and deep foundations. With a North American presence of over 100 years, we operate as the market leader with over 50 offices throughout the US and Canada. By connecting global resources and local experience, Keller develops innovative, practical, and cost-effective solutions to geotechnical challenges. Our values of integrity, collaboration, and excellence enable us to lead the industry in providing the optimal solution for our clients.

Keller is looking for a Branch Accountant based out of our Cleveland, Ohio office.

The Project Account antis responsible for supporting the financial management of Keller North America projects through accurate job cost reporting, revenue recognition, billing support, reconciliations, forecasting support, and financial controls.

This role serves as a key financial partner to Operations through collaboration with Project Managers (PMs), Field Operations, Branch Managers, and Finance leadership to ensure project results are accurate, timely, and supported by appropriate documentation from project setup through closeout.

The Branch Accountant helps connect financial accuracy with Keller's project-driven business model by delivering timely financial information that supports project performance, profitability, and business decision-making. The role also supports monthly close activities, audit requirements, and continuous process improvement while maintaining strong internal controls and providing exceptional internal customer service.

Responsibilities
Project Accounting & Financial Ownership
  • Participate in bid and contract reviews by providing financial and commercial input on contract terms, cost assumptions, payment terms, cash flow, bonding requirements, and bid risks.
  • Own job cost integrity, ensuring accurate cost capture, coding, and alignment to contract scope
  • Manage revenue recognition (IFRS 15 or ASC 606), including progress measurement, change orders, and claims
  • Oversee billings, collections, and AR performance, supporting cash flow and DSO management
  • Partner with PMs on forecasting (EAC/ETC), variance analysis, and margin tracking
  • Lead and participate in weekly / monthly project reviews, identifying risks and opportunities early
  • Support project Lien and Insurance processes but obtaining appropriate certificates and legal documents.
Financial Reporting & Month-End Close
  • Lead branch-level month-end close, including accruals, reconciliations, and cut-off procedures
  • Prepare and review financial statements and management reporting for the branch
  • Provide variance analysis and performance commentary for regional review
  • Support audit processes, ensuring documentation and explanations are complete and accurate
Controls & Compliance
  • Ensure adherence to accounting policies, IFRS/ASC standards, and internal controls
  • Maintain audit-ready documentation supporting key financial balances and judgments
  • Monitor compliance with contract, billing, and approval processes
  • Function as the first line of financial control at the branch level
Business Partnering & Decision Support
  • Serve as the primary finance partner to Project Managers and branch leadership
  • Provide actionable insight on project performance, cost control, and margin protection
  • Challenge and validate forecast assumptions, budgets, and execution strategy
  • Support operational decision-making across pricing, staffing, procurement, and execution
  • Drive financial discipline and accountability within project teams
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in Accounting, Finance, or related field required.
  • CPA designation or active progress toward certification or Certified Construction Industry Financial Professional (CCIFP) designation is a plus.
  • Minimum of 3-5 years of accounting experience, preferably in construction, engineering, project-based, industrial, or multi-location environments.
  • Experience with project accounting, job cost accounting, financial reporting, account reconciliations, and monthly close processes.
  • Working knowledge of project accounting principles and revenue recognition requirements (including IFRS 15 or ASC 606) preferred.
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office applications, with advanced Excel skills including Pivot-Tables, VLOOKUP/XLOOKUP, complex formulas, and financial analysis.
  • Strong ERP system skills with the ability to quickly learn and adapt to new technologies, including experience with enterprise financial systems such as SAP, Oracle, Microsoft Dynamics, Viewpoint, JD Edwards, or similar platforms.
  • Strong analytical, organizational, and problem-solving skills with the ability to manage multiple priorities and meet deadlines.
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ills with the ability to work effectively with project teams, field personnel, leadership, vendors, and corporate departments.
  • Self-motivated with the ability to work independently while maintaining strong collaboration across functional teams.
  • High attention to detail, sound judgment, confidentiality, and accountability when managing sensitive financial and business information.
  • Customer-focused mindset with a commitment to operational excellence, continuous improvement, and responsive internal service.
